
Iran's recent announcement of a permanent toll in the Strait of Hormuz has stirred debate over its potential effects on oil prices, inflation, and the cryptocurrency market. With about 20% of global oil passing through this critical passage, the toll may have substantial implications amid ongoing geopolitical tensions.
The move comes in the wake of escalating tensions and perceived threats to Iran's sovereignty. Experts warn that rising oil prices due to the toll could directly contribute to higher inflation rates, already a concern globally.
